Now that the election is over, Congress will return to Washington to finish its remaining business. Our goal is to ensure that the food donation tax deduction (HR 4719) is included in the final package that Congress puts together. We need to show Congress that food banks, agencies, and donors support this legislation and articulate the positive impact it will have on our ability to serve your community.

    • We waste 70 billion pounds of food in this country, and yet nearly 47 million Americans are turning to food banks for help.
       
    • The America Gives More Act (HR 4719) improves tax incentives for food donations and will help farmers, small businesses, and other donors, give more food to food banks.
